Remembering Burton "Burt" Mustin
Burton "Burt" Mustin was born on January 16, 1884, in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. He would go on to become a beloved American actor, renowned for his memorable roles in classic television shows such as All in the Family and The Andy Griffith Show. Burt's journey in the entertainment industry is a remarkable tale of perseverance and talent that continued well into his senior years.
Burt Mustin's Early Life
Raised in Pittsburgh, Burt Mustin was initially drawn to the stage early in his life. His passion for acting blossomed, but it wasn’t until much later in life that he gained widespread recognition. He served in the Army during World War I and later worked various jobs, including a stint in real estate, before fully dedicating himself to acting.
The Rise to Fame of Burt Mustin
His breakthrough came somewhat late, as he began appearing in television shows around his sixties. His performances were characterized by a warm, friendly demeanor, making him a treasured actor among audiences. Burt Mustin’s unique combination of talent and charm made him a perfect fit for the supportive roles he often played, endearing him to viewers of all ages.
Burton Mustin’s Iconic Roles
Throughout his long career, Burt Mustin portrayed characters that left a lasting impression on TV. His roles in classic series such as All in the Family and The Andy Griffith Show showcased not just his acting talent but also the unique ability to connect with audiences.
